Situated on the coastline between Goring & East Preston. Ferring is known for its slightly more relaxed pace of life.

There is a well-established community with a good selection of local village shops.

Ferring generally appeals to those looking for peace and quiet and is a good retirement destination choice. There is an abundance of bungalows as well as character homes.

For the more sport focused, Ferring has its own Football team (The Villagers) and its own Cricket Club. If the arts are more your cup of tea, Ferring boasts its own amateur dramatic society (FADS).
